Summit Technologies, Inc. is seeking a System Administrator for an Army Joint support team located on-site at Hurlburt Field, FL. In this role you will be delivering end-to-end operational support for Mission Battle Lab (MBL), maintaining an existing training lab of DoD command and control systems as well as configuration-managed common client workstations and servers. An active DoD Secret clearance is required.
Key Responsibilities
- Administer and maintain up to seven (7) local servers supporting applications, training products, and administrative systems
- Support and integrate Army Mission Command Systems (AFATDS, TAIS, DCGS-A, GCCS-A, CPCE, AMDWS) within a joint training environment
- Perform system administration activities including installation, configuration, patching, upgrades, and IAVA compliance
- Manage Windows Server environments, Active Directory, Microsoft Endpoint Configuration Manager, and SQL databases
- Monitor system performance, review logs, and proactively troubleshoot issues
- Execute system backups (minimum weekly) and support contingency operations (e.g., hurricane evacuation procedures)
- Apply DISA STIGs to secure systems and maintain compliance with DoD cybersecurity requirements
- Maintain system documentation, configurations, and operational procedures
- Provide support to facility and security managers, including access control compliance
- Assist in training junior personnel.
Required Skills
- Must either be currently certified to the IAT Level II/Intermediate (Security+) or be capable and willing to earn within three months of employment start date.
- Configure assigned Army Mission Command Systems for successful communications within a joint air-ground environment
- Administer Battle Command Common Services Server (BCCS) V 5 or newer.
- Administer Microsoft Windows 10 or higher workstations
- Be able to administer Server 2016 servers OR learn how to administer them.
- Either administer or assist higher skilled systems administrators in administering Windows Server 2012, Server 2016, Server 2019 (or later) on a Dell R420 or similar server platform.
- Install IAVAs and apply software security patches when directed
- Configure assigned workstations and servers using DISA published Security Technical Implementation Guides (STIGs)
- Review, understand, and react to systems logs
- Document all work using prescribed methods
Desired Skills
- Use Microsoft PowerShell 3.0 (or newer) or command line tools and scripts to administer workstations and servers
- Hold commercial certifications for Microsoft OS and applications
- Hold commercial certifications for VMWare, Solaris 10, NAS, Linux
